Australian Dam Levels Monitor
The Water Resource Observation Network (WRON) site includes a range of tools designed to provide up to date resevoir levels, each accessing a database collated through advanced web technology, harvesting data from over 11 web sites across Australia. The same information is presented in different ways to suit user preferences.
SunWater provides a summary of current storage levels for the following storages in South East Queensland: Bromelton Weir and Maroon Dam (Logan River) Bill Gunn Dam (Lake Dyer) & Lake Clarendon (Central Lockyer Valley) Atkinson Dam (Lower Lockyer Valley) Moogerah Dam, Churchbank Weir & Junction Weir (Warrill Valley)
The Department of Environment and Resources Management (DERM) operates a statewide network of stream gauging stations for collecting streamflow data.
Streamflow information from South East Queensland can be accessed by selecting the relevant monitoring site from the map or from the list of active monitoring sites.
